Slim Dining Areas with Smooth Lines
The concept of minimalism is still influencing the design of the dining room, and in 2026, the trend is expected to be dominated by the use of clean lines and minimalist layouts. This style focuses on clean surfaces, open spaces, and neutral colors, which is why it is perfect in modern apartments and smaller houses. The design is also practical as it puts more emphasis on functionality and still has a visual serenity.
The main pieces of furniture in a minimalist dining room are sleek rectangular or round tables, chairs with minimalistic frames, and storage, which have been integrated into the walls. The lighting is typically recessed or linear in the shape of pendants, but the emphasis is placed on the form instead of the ornament. The understated elegance is achieved with the help of materials like matte wood and frosted glass.
I have learned in my practice that minimalism is best applied in combination with quality rather than quantity. I usually suggest investing in one amazing item such as a designer dining table so that the room does not look too empty. Such magazines as Architectural Digest emphasize that being restrained in decor does not imply being dull, but it is a matter of understated sophistication.
To enhance this part, I would add some tips on how to add some textures, e.g. linen table runners or stone decorations, which can prevent the sterile impression. This renders minimalism habitable and the aesthetic clean and contemporary.

Open-Concept Restaurants To Modern Homes
Open-concept dining is gaining popularity in 2026 particularly with the integration of smooth flow between the kitchen, dining and living space in modern homes. The design is convenient in terms of entertaining as the hosts can engage the guests as they cook. It also helps to make smaller homes look bigger by removing barriers.
A big dining table is what I tend to suggest in such spaces. The surrounding furniture contains flexible seating such as benches or mixed chair styles, which are connected to the other areas. The dining area is frequently demarcated by rugs without disrupting the open flow, and is separated visually by the use of pendant lighting as opposed to the kitchen or the living area.
Personally, open-concept dining has been of great help to families. It transforms the dining area into a multi-purpose space that can be used to do homework and informal meetings. According to design sources such as Elle Decor, the furniture placement is the most important in ensuring that there is a sense of balance in such layouts.
I would include additional information on sound control here. Acoustics may be a problem in open spaces, and to soften the noise, it is better to use textiles, curtains, or upholstered furniture to maintain the appearance modern.

Bold Color Palettes Characterizing Dining Rooms in 2026
Although neutrals are the most popular in most households, the striking colors are reemerging in the design of the dining room in 2026. Dark blues, dark greens and even dark terracottas add vitality and character to the dining area. These palettes are also convenient since they are able to change the atmosphere of the room without having to redecorate it all the time.
I have used furniture in such bold colors such as velvet dining chairs or lacquered tables that immediately become statement pieces. Walls may also be painted in jewel colors or patterned wallpapers can be used to decorate the walls making the dining room a dramatic center in the house.
In my experience, bold palettes are better balanced. According to design experts of House Beautiful, bright colors should be balanced with a neutral floor or natural wood to ensure that the appearance is not too high. I tend to advise clients to apply bold colors in small accents before making a huge commitment on large areas.
I would add to this part that lighting is very essential when dealing with strong colors. Warm lighting has the ability to deepen the rich tones whereas cooler lighting may bleach them. This is a significant factor to be taken into account when settling the palette.

Transparent Accents and Glass Dining Tables
One of the significant trends in the dining room in 2026 is glass dining tables. Their openness makes the rooms look bigger and more modern, which comes in handy particularly in small or open plan houses. These designs are combined with clear or acrylic accents thus giving the effect of lightness and elegance.
I usually suggest to use glass tables with chrome or wooden undercarrying, which would be a balance between the materials. Slim metal framed chairs or acrylic bodied chairs are ideal in such environments. The glass shades in transparent shelving or light fixtures are also used to add to the streamlined appearance.
In my personal experience, glass dining tables have made small and big houses elegant. According to designers featured in Elle Decor, glass is eternal since it can be used in various aesthetics, such as minimalism and luxury. I concur and tend to apply it to clients who desire permanence in their design decisions.
I would include that glass needs to be serviced. I think that durability and the use of tempered glass that is safer and easier to clean should be considered by the homeowners.
